Title :
Multipath diversity through Time Shifted Sampling in repeater assisted spatially correlated OFDM systems

Abstract :
Spatial fading correlation is analyzed for an OFDM diversity receiver when network includes an RF repeater. Previously, it is reported that the effect of correlation can be reduced by the Time Shifted Sampling (TSS) technique which relies on multipath diversity. In this study, a multipath channel is constructed by repeated signal instead of natural multipath due to cluttered environments and the performance of TSS is evaluated. Numerical results indicate that the TSS technique is also effective in reducing the effect of correlation for the multipath channels constructed by the repeaters. Also, some practical results for spatial fading correlation in conventional antenna arrays are presented.
